UPDATE: Police Still Searching for Clues in Death of Sioux Falls Woman
Police say they have no new information in the death of a Sioux Falls woman more than a week ago.
Surveillance video from a nearby business has police calling a man in the video a suspect, although Information Officer Sam Clemens says they have not been able to identify him yet:
Investigators believe 56-year-old Kari Ann Kirkegaard died on Saturday, March 15 in her home on South Garfield Avenue. Her body was not discovered until the next day, and her death was ruled a homicide only after an autopsy.
